Industries' Descriptions

@Specialty Stores (-5.65% weekly)

The specialty stores sector includes companies dedicated to the sale of retail products focused on a single product category, such as clothing, carpet, books, or office supplies. A specialty store could face intense competition from big-box departmental chains, and therefore offering an adequate collection of the product type it specializes in is key in maintaining/growing its market.

@Regional Banks (-1.75% weekly)

Regional banks have a smaller reach than major banks, and cater mostly to one region of a country, such as a state or within a group of states. They offer services often similar – albeit with some limitations/smaller scale – compared to major banks. Taking deposits, making loans, mortgages, leases, credit cards , fund management, insurance and investment banking. SunTrust Banks, State Street Corp., M&T Bank Corp. are some examples of U.S. regional banks.

GPI($3.96B) has a higher market cap than OFG($1.74B). OFG has higher P/E ratio than GPI: OFG (9.37) vs GPI (6.77). OFG YTD gains are higher at: 2.177 vs. GPI (-1.992). OFG has more cash in the bank: 744M vs. GPI (57.2M). OFG has less debt than GPI: OFG (225M) vs GPI (3.9B). GPI has higher revenues than OFG: GPI (17.9B) vs OFG (640M).
